Major International Retailers
Decathlon has become a favorite among Hong Kong shoppers for its enormous range of affordable equipment spanning dozens of sports. Its large-format stores allow customers to test products before buying, and its house brands offer excellent value. Nike and Adidas flagship stores provide the latest footwear, apparel, and technology for runners, footballers, and fitness enthusiasts.
GigaSports is a well-established multi-brand retailer with numerous outlets across the city, stocking premium athletic footwear and apparel. Marathon Sports similarly offers a broad selection of branded gear and is a go-to destination for serious runners and gym-goers seeking quality and variety.
Specialist and Independent Stores
For dedicated athletes, specialist retailers provide expert knowledge and niche products. Escapade Sports is renowned for its racket sports range, offering professional stringing services and a deep selection of tennis, badminton, and squash equipment. Overlander and similar outdoor specialists cater to hikers, campers, and trail runners with technical apparel and gear suited to Hong Kong's extensive country parks.
Flexfit and boutique fitness retailers serve the growing community of gym and CrossFit enthusiasts, while cycling specialists across the city support the territory's passionate road and mountain biking scene. These stores combine product expertise with a genuine passion for their respective sports.
Water Sports and Outdoor Adventure
Given Hong Kong's stunning coastline and numerous beaches, water sports retailers play an important role. Shops specializing in swimming, diving, surfing, and stand-up paddleboarding equip enthusiasts for the territory's abundant aquatic opportunities. These specialists often provide additional services such as equipment rental, repairs, and guided experiences.
Outdoor adventure stores stock everything from climbing gear to camping equipment, supporting the city's surprisingly rich opportunities for hiking, rock climbing, and wilderness exploration in its many country parks and outlying islands.

Tips for Choosing the Right Store
When selecting a sports equipment retailer, consider the depth of expertise on offer, especially for technical gear that requires proper fitting or specification. Stores with knowledgeable staff who actively participate in the sports they sell can provide invaluable advice that prevents costly mistakes.
Value extends beyond price to include after-sales service, warranty support, and additional services such as equipment maintenance and customization. Reading reviews and seeking recommendations from fellow enthusiasts can help shoppers identify retailers that consistently deliver quality products and dependable service.
